Unix软件包管理与资源整合新方案
|
在现代系统管理中,软件包的安装、更新与依赖协调始终是核心挑战。传统的Unix系统依赖于各自独立的包管理器,如apt、yum、pacman等,这些工具虽功能强大,但彼此隔离,导致跨平台兼容性差,资源重复部署频繁,维护成本高。 为解决这一问题,新一代的统一软件包管理方案应运而生。该方案基于容器化技术与标准化元数据规范,将软件包抽象为可移植的“应用单元”,通过统一的注册中心进行分发与验证。无论系统使用何种发行版,只要支持标准接口,即可无缝获取和安装所需软件。
2026AI模拟图,仅供参考 此方案引入了“资源指纹”机制,对每个软件包的依赖关系、构建环境与运行时配置进行唯一标识。这不仅提升了版本控制的精确性,也避免了因依赖冲突引发的系统异常。同时,所有包均经过自动化安全扫描与签名验证,确保来源可信,降低恶意代码注入风险。更进一步,系统集成了智能资源调度引擎。当用户请求安装某个应用时,系统会自动分析本地已有的组件,优先复用已有资源,减少冗余下载与磁盘占用。例如,多个应用若共用同一库文件,仅需安装一次,实现真正的“一次部署,多处复用”。 该方案支持灰度发布与回滚机制。一旦新版本出现兼容性问题,系统可在数秒内自动切换至稳定版本,保障服务连续性。开发者也可通过可视化仪表板实时监控包的使用情况、依赖链路与性能表现,大幅提升运维效率。 这套新方案并非取代现有包管理器,而是作为更高层级的整合层,让不同系统间的协作变得透明、高效。它推动了软件生态从割裂走向协同,使开发、部署与维护真正实现一体化,为未来的云原生与分布式环境打下坚实基础。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

